Summary
A 'firangi' sword with steel basket hilt with shallowly cupped disc pommel with a long spike which has incised decoration; the hilt is fabric lined. Handle wrapped in blue and yellow goat hair cord. The straight blade is probably from a German backsword of c.1640. Hilt Central or S.India, probably late 18th century.
Provenance
Accepted by HM Treasury on 21st March, 1963 in lieu of tax and conveyed to National Trust ownership on 29th November 1963.
